WAYANAD: A 24-year-old man from Panavally tribal settlement in Thirunnelli grama panchayat of the high-range district right here has been inflicted with the Kyasanur Forest Disease (KFD) or extra generally referred to as monkey fever, well being division officers mentioned.

District Medical Officer Dr Sakeena informed PTI that being a seasonal fever, the well being authorities have already given an alert and urged native individuals to stay cautious.

She mentioned the 24-year previous youth has been admitted in Mananthavady medical College and is underneath medical commentary. His well being situation is steady and no different case has been reported to this point, she added.

Monkey fever is a tick-borne viral haemorrhagic fever endemic to the southern a part of the nation.

The illness is brought on by a virus belonging to the household Flaviviridae, which additionally contains yellow fever and dengue fever, that are transmitted by monkeys. This is the primary case of monkey fever reported in Kerala within the current yr.
